Onboarding note for reviewers: the Thumbforge thumbnail generation queue pulls source images from object storage, resizes them in worker pods, and writes results back under a deterministic key scheme. When reviewing changes, check that QUEUE_CONCURRENCY and MAX_IMAGE_BYTES remain consistent with the values documented here, since mismatches cause silent drops. Workers read their configuration from the mounted env file at startup. That file also carries the storage credential the workers authenticate with, which appears on the next line.

secret setting of fawig-tawip: RELAY_SECRET3=e04

## SQL Linting

All SQL files at Bramblegate must pass `sqlcheck` before merge. Rules enforce uppercase keywords, explicit column lists (no `SELECT *`), and snake_case identifiers. The linter validates schema references against a live shadow database, so it needs network access during CI and local runs. Before your first run, configure the linter's schema probe with the connection string below.

primary connection of fajog-bageg = clickhouse://tamion_svc:0nS8bDSETpHjj2@db-cbc5.nelvrocorp.example:5432/nordor

Subject: Handover — tile cache release

Fenna,

Taking over Atlaskite releases from me as of Friday. Tile-rendering cache layer ships in 5.2; warm-up script runs post-deploy, takes ~20 min. Don't promote until cache hit rate passes 90% on staging. Rollback is cache-flush plus redeploy of 5.1. Artifacts must be signed before promotion. Current signing key follows.

release key, kajeg-yawif: bky6_axksxH

Handover: SeatGrid renderer, Orpheum Lane theatre project. Canvas layer draws sections; SVG overlay handles hover states. Watch the pricing-tier cache — it trusts client input, flagged for review. Build signing runs through the Larkspur vault; rotation was done last Tuesday. Deploy keys live in the Mirelle store. To unlock the signing vault, use the recovery passphrase below.

vault phrase of kawep-bajog = novath-normir-istwyn-druok-zorok-eliok-novmir-quenvan-gilys